Catchwords

Patent - Infringement - Proceedings for infringement - Claimant company owning European patent entitled 'Channel Assembly' - Claimant alleging defendant company infringing patent by producing and supplying its own channel assembly - Judge concluding defendant not infringing claimant's patent - Relevant principles of claim construction - European Patent Convention, art 69.

The Case

Patent Infringement. After summarising the principles of claim construction, the Court of Appeal, Civil Division allowed the appeal of the claimants against the judge's ruling that the defendant had not infringed its patent.
